Olá galera!  Em primeiro lugar sou estudante de Automação industrial, fiquei muito interessado no ScadaBR nunca teria imaginado uma solução desta Open. Equipe ScadaBR estão de parabéns!!

Bem como podem ver estou querendo terminar um projeto para o curso Técnico, um modelo de RCV uma câmera submersa controlada pelo ScadaBR através do Arduino + Shield 4Power... 

Minha primeira duvida é se eu programo o Arduino com MODBUS slave seria possível gerar toda a programação através do ScadaBR? existe um código pra isso?

se alguém poder me dar uma orientação agradeço pela ajuda!

Exibições: 4901

Responder esta

Respostas a este tópico

Boa Noite, Hélio

Vc deve ter um programa no Arduino que utilize as funções ou bibliotecas do protocolo de comunicação MODBUS.

No lado do ScadaBr vc faz as configurações necessárias para que o Arduino se comunique com ele. Essa comunicação pode ser via interface serial, ou mesmo usando uma interface RS485, ou outro tipo de interface, desde que o sketch no Arduino permita a comunicação.

Ailton

Eu adiciono só o protocolo Modbus? e o Shield?

Olá, Hélio

 

Vc tem que fazer um programa para o Arduino que utilize as funções do protocolo de comunicação MODBUS e que atenda as suas necessidades especificas.

Agora, vc vai ter que interligar o Arduino com o ScadaBr rodando em um PC. Para isso, vc precisa de uma interface. Pode ser uma simples RS232, uma RS485 entre outros tipo de interfaces, vc é que vai defini-la em função da sua aplicação. È mais simples a RS232 entretanto ela só permite um cabo de uns 16 metros, já RS485 permite um cabo interligando o PC e o Arduino de 1,2 Km.

Ailton

 

helio  estoubatalhando nissoja algum teempo tenho codigo e tutorial do que ja fiz.Se cadastra no mundoarduino.com e baixa la pra ti ,tenho certeza que será util.

Oi ! eu me inscrevi no site e consegui uma apostila em PDF do ModBus, seria isto?

Obrigado pela atenção.

essa apostila da os passos para criar as tags no ScadabR , programar o arduino, la tambem tem o arquivo com a programação do Arduino e um arquivo hex pra simular teu projeto no Proteus etc.

me cadastrei e não consegui baixar o arquivo pdf, seria possivel que vc me enviasse?

emanuellagomesfaatesp@ig.com.br

valeu

O scadabr é só um controle de monitoramento, quem vai fazer o grosso é o arduino ou qualquer outro microcontolador, o scadabr recebe um sinal de um sensor qualquer e trabalha esta informação, com tecnicas de programação vc pode fazer um otimo trabalho, como foi dito o RS485 é a melhor opção(barata) pra desenvolver o seu projeto vc poderia usar uma outra tecnica por exemplo fibra otica(mas ainda não trabalhamos nada aqui nesse nivel), o arduino vc usa C pra programar o escravo deixando ele se possivel meio stand alone, assim o escravo fica independente dos comandos do mestre o scadabr, e usa java script pra manipular os sinais que o scadabr recebe pra trabalhar o que vc precisa.

 Olá! obrigado pela atenção. Meu objetivo é criar uma interface com o Scadabr com botões q podem controlar os 4 motores do RCV da seguinte forma, (Liga, Desliga, inverte a rotação) seria bem simples...  o que vc me sugere?

Grato pela atenção!

Usar modbus seriall do ScadaBR e criar uma interface no ScadaBR.Nao e tao dificil nao.

Seu projeto vai ficar interessante.

Só não entendi bem a aplicação. Como os colegas disseram já avançamos muito nisso.

Da uma explicada melhor pra podermos ajudar mais eficientemente, ok?

 

OK Sidney vou tentar mostrar a idéia do projeto. basicamente eu adquiri um Arduino UNO com um Shield 4Power, aqui do LdG. E gostaria de basicamente controlar 4 motores cc e uma lâmpada (led) através do Scadabr. imagino eu q seria basicamente colocar o ModBus RTU no arduino com o IDE (esta correto?) 4power.h. Assim as variáveis dos motores vão aparecer no Scadabr, para q eu possa usa las nos botões da interface do scadabr....

Vou colocar uma foto. grato pela atenção!

Anexos

RSS

© 2024   Criado por Marcelo Rodrigues.   Ativado por

Badges  |  Relatar um incidente  |  Termos de serviço